Leadville Firecracker 5K

The Leadville Firecracker 5K is a Fourth of July road event held in Leadville, Colorado. The course is 5 kilometers (3.1 miles) and both the start and finish are located in downtown Leadville. The event takes place in Leadville, described as North America’s highest incorporated city.

Distances:

  • 5K (3.1 miles)
  • 5K for youth under 18

Registration has a deadline the day before the event and adult entry fees are listed as $25, increasing to $30 after July 2. Youth entrants age 17 and under are free. Event proceeds benefit Leadville youth athletics and recreation, including programs such as Children’s Fishing Day and the Nordic team.

The schedule includes race activities followed by the Independence Day parade in Leadville. The organizer notes bib pickup at the corner of Harrison Avenue and 5th Street. Awards are planned as part of the post-race activities.
